Coinbase Seeks CFTC Approval for Single-Stock Perpetual Futures on Major US Tech Names

Coinbase Global, Inc. (COIN.US) has submitted an application to the US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) to list single-stock perpetual futures contracts, aiming to bring a popular crypto-trading instrument into the traditional US equity market. The request is currently pending regulatory authorization, with the primary objective of offering American investors leveraged exposure to stocks without requiring them to own the underlying shares.

Perpetual futures, which have no expiration date, allow traders to maintain positions indefinitely as long as they meet margin and funding requirements. If approved, the company plans to launch roughly 50 to 60 such contracts later this year, with the initial batch covering major technology names including Apple Inc. (AAPL.US), Tesla Inc. (TSLA.US), Nvidia Corp. (NVDA.US), and Microsoft Corp. (MSFT.US).

This move underscores a rapid expansion in Coinbase's domestic derivatives operations. The platform previously became the first US-based entity authorized to offer regulated cryptocurrency perpetual futures, having already introduced products with up to 50-times leverage.

The competitive landscape is intensifying swiftly. As early as March, Coinbase began offering equity perpetual futures to eligible non-US investors. Meanwhile, the CFTC has already approved Kalshi's bitcoin perpetual futures business, which subsequently broadened into commodities such as copper. Polymarket is also developing its own crypto perpetual futures products, with multiple players vying for entry into the US market.

It is important to clarify that single-stock perpetual futures track only price movements and do not confer shareholder rights, dividend payments, or ownership. Specific contract specifications and leverage limits remain undefined at this stage, and trading cannot commence until final CFTC approval is granted. This represents a significant test of regulatory boundaries for traditional single-stock derivatives following the rise of crypto assets.
